/* line 1, /var/www/SmartFactory/app/assets/stylesheets/lockscreen.scss */
.lockscreen {
  height: 250px;
  left: 50%;
  margin-left: -239px;
  margin-top: -185px;
  position: absolute;
  top: 50%;
  width: 478px;
}

/* line 11, /var/www/SmartFactory/app/assets/stylesheets/lockscreen.scss */
.lockscreen .logo {
  padding: 15px 0;
  display: block;
}

/* line 16, /var/www/SmartFactory/app/assets/stylesheets/lockscreen.scss */
.lockscreen .logo + div {
  background: #FFF;
  box-shadow: -31px 32px 53px rgba(0, 0, 0, 0.2);
  overflow: hidden;
  padding: 13px;
  position: relative;
}

/* line 24, /var/www/SmartFactory/app/assets/stylesheets/lockscreen.scss */
.lockscreen .logo > :first-child {
  margin: 0;
}

/* line 28, /var/www/SmartFactory/app/assets/stylesheets/lockscreen.scss */
.lockscreen .logo img {
  width: 29px;
  margin-top: -4px;
  margin-right: -2px;
}

/* line 34, /var/www/SmartFactory/app/assets/stylesheets/lockscreen.scss */
.lockscreen .logo + div > img {
  float: left;
}

/* line 38, /var/www/SmartFactory/app/assets/stylesheets/lockscreen.scss */
.lockscreen .logo + div > img + div {
  float: right;
  width: 318px;
}

/* line 43, /var/www/SmartFactory/app/assets/stylesheets/lockscreen.scss */
.lockscreen .logo + div > img + div > :first-child {
  margin-top: 0;
}

/* line 47, /var/www/SmartFactory/app/assets/stylesheets/lockscreen.scss */
.lockscreen .logo + div > img + div > :first-child > :first-child {
  opacity: .1;
  padding: 15px;
}

/* line 52, /var/www/SmartFactory/app/assets/stylesheets/lockscreen.scss */
.lockscreen .logo + div > img + div > :first-child > small {
  display: block;
  padding-top: 5px;
}

/* line 57, /var/www/SmartFactory/app/assets/stylesheets/lockscreen.scss */
.lockscreen .logo + div > img + div > :first-child + p {
  margin-bottom: 12px;
}

/* line 61, /var/www/SmartFactory/app/assets/stylesheets/lockscreen.scss */
#lock-page #main {
  position: static;
}

@media (max-width: 767px) {
  /* line 66, /var/www/SmartFactory/app/assets/stylesheets/lockscreen.scss */
  .lockscreen .logo + div > img {
    float: none !important;
  }

  /* line 69, /var/www/SmartFactory/app/assets/stylesheets/lockscreen.scss */
  .lockscreen {
    height: auto;
    left: 5%;
    margin-left: 0;
    margin-top: 0;
    position: absolute;
    top: 0;
    width: 90%;
    text-align: center;
  }

  /* line 79, /var/www/SmartFactory/app/assets/stylesheets/lockscreen.scss */
  .lockscreen .logo + div > img + div {
    float: none;
    width: 100%;
    height: auto;
  }
}
